Equipment Upgrade Coming to LCC Fitness Center

The new equipment is expected to be installed at the end of February.

(Lawrenceburg, Ind.) – Upgrades are coming soon to the Lawrenceburg Community Center’s Fitness Room.

The City of Lawrenceburg today announced that the Fitness Center will be closed February 28 and 29 for equipment updates.

The Lawrenceburg Community Center will remain open during facility upgrades.

The reopening of the Fitness Center is scheduled for March 1.
